Transaction

3060ca6118dda1c7772a0d481fb6f165fdc03720e71c451a4964675d3fedea82

Summary

In Block290791
TimeSun, 30 Jul 2023 07:19:30 UTC
Total Input2118.51515264 Nebula
Total Output2173.51515264 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
601320 Confirmations2173.51515264 Nebula
Raw Transaction